Database Administrator (DBA) - (PA, MD and DE State)

Remote, USA Full-time Posted 2025-11-24
About the position BVA Bears IT Solutions is seeking Database Administrators (DBA) for PA, MD area as well as DE area. These positions are full-time, remote role with travel to other Government or Contractor facilities as required in PA, MD and DE. The standard workday consists of 8 hours, scheduled within the window of 7:00 a.m. to 6:00 p.m. Eastern Time, Monday through Friday, excluding government holidays. Core hours, generally 9:00 a.m. to 3:00 p.m., should be covered; however, specific core hours may vary depending on the agency’s requirements. Responsibilities • Install, configure, and maintain enterprise database platforms (e.g., SQL Server, Oracle, PostgreSQL) within Agile project environments. • Participate in Agile ceremonies (daily stand-ups, sprint planning, retrospectives) to align database tasks with iterative delivery goals. • Collaborate with Scrum teams to ensure database design and changes support evolving user stories and acceptance criteria. • Administer database security, roles, and permissions; enforce leastprivilege access in compliance with Agile DevSecOps practices. • Monitor performance and availability; provide quick-turnaround tuning and optimization during sprints. • Manage backup/restore strategies and disaster recovery plans, integrating these into Agile release cycles. • Support continuous integration/continuous deployment (CI/CD) pipelines for database changes using version control and automation tools. • Implement and maintain data integration/ETL pipelines aligned with Agile increments and sprint deliverables. • Automate routine administration tasks using scripting (PowerShell, Bash, Python) to improve velocity and reduce manual effort. • Ensure compliance with state and federal regulations across PA, MD, and DE while adapting to Agile workflows. • Provide timely updates on database tasks during sprint reviews and maintain transparency through Agile boards (e.g., JIRA). • Design and maintain logical and physical data models to support application and reporting needs. • Plan and optimize storage architecture for performance and scalability. • Participate in DBMS evaluation and selection to meet business and compliance requirements. Requirements • Bachelor’s degree in Information Systems, Computer Science, or related field. • 3–5+ years of DBA experience in production environments, preferably within Agile or hybrid delivery models. • Expertise with at least one major RDBMS (SQL Server, Oracle, PostgreSQL). • Strong proficiency in backup/restore, disaster recovery, performance tuning, and security administration. • Familiarity with Agile principles and experience working in Scrum or Kanban teams. • Scripting skills (PowerShell, Bash, Python) for automation and CI/CD integration. • Knowledge of compliance and audit practices applicable to state agencies. • Experience supporting Agile DevOps environments (CI/CD, automated deployments). • Ability to break down large database initiatives into incremental deliverables for sprints. • Strong collaboration and communication skills for cross-functional Agile teams. • Familiarity with Agile tools (JIRA, Confluence) for backlog management and documentation. • Exposure to cloud database services (AWS RDS, Azure SQL) and Agile cloud migration projects. • U.S. Citizenship Requirement: This position is restricted to U.S. citizens only in accordance with federal contract requirements. Applicants must provide proof of U.S. citizenship (such as a U.S. passport, birth certificate, or Certificate of Naturalization) prior to employment. Non-citizens, including lawful permanent residents (Green Card holders), are not eligible for this role. Nice-to-haves • Agile-related: Certified ScrumMaster (CSM) or PMI-ACP (nice to have). • Database: Microsoft DP-300, Oracle OCP, PostgreSQL certifications. • Security: CompTIA Security+, CISSP for compliance-heavy environments.
